Russian President wants to teach with MMOs

You can trust VideoGamer. Our team of gaming experts spend hours testing and reviewing the latest games, to ensure you're reading the most comprehensive guide possible. Rest assured, all imagery and advice is unique and original. Check out how we test and review games here

Russian President Dmitry Medvedev thinks the popularity of MMOs like World of Warcraft make them the perfect teaching tool, reports The Moscow Times.

Speaking to Russia’s culture and science councils last week, President Medvedev said: “I’ve checked what our youth are playing with, and most games are pseudo-historical and fantasy-based.

“Take World of Warcraft. It’s not all about destruction. It has a subtext about developing human civilization. We could try to make something similar if it’s so popular – not globally, perhaps, but at the domestic level.”

World of Warcraft isn’t the only successful MMO. Recently EA announced the upcoming title Star Wars: The Old Republic had broken the firm’s pre-order record.
